CBP Workers Misused Surveillance Tools to Track Individuals

TL;DR. WIRED obtained records detailing hundreds of allegations against US Customs and Border Protection employees who misused internal databases to spy on individuals. - Accused CBP staff used government tools to look up romantic interests and monitor colleagues' cell phones. - Misuses involved facial recognition, mobile-device searches, and commercial location data. - The report highlights broader privacy concerns as AI and data collection tools become more prevalent.
